So I've now posted five fake kiddie rides; [img] The boat ride with improved skirt, [img] The buggy ride, also with new skirt, [img] The Tick Tock Clock Drop, a skin for the little dipper, this ride is loosely based on a ride of the same name located at Storybook Land in New Jersey. [img] A new tea cups ride, where the turntable revolves and the cups counter-revolve. They are aquatic propellors. I made a real tea cup, over 250 pieces each, but it looked awful! As these rides are just supposed to be background filler pieces, I'm not going to sweat it. And one more that is still a work in progress; [img] My dragon ride. I have tried about 800 variations to attempt to get the dragons to rise and fall realistically to no avail! I'm no Tagi! 🤣 I may just finish up the details and release it as a simple spin. Also still working on putting together a fire truck ride; You can also utilize my kiddie circus train ride for your kiddieland. In the workshop, just browse for "classic kiddie", and they should all come up. Enjoy!

There are a few videos on YouTube describing some of the new features in Update 10. Entertainers will have glow in dark areas, vista points are back, with reaction types we can control, guests can interact with event points to make animations work, new items for stores, and real railroad crossings. Some pretty nice stuff. And the new DLC is indeed parades and speculation about a kind of old fashioned main street pieces. Hopefully some more classic rides. Would love to see the Venetian Carousel come back.

Dime A: 7.83 cents Nickel A: 7.42 cents Penny A: 2.34 cents I got thrown by the 2021. Today, both the penny and nickel are upside down. It costs more to produce than they are worth. One of the few good things the Mint has done recently is to discontinue penny production. It is estimated that there are over one billion dollars in pennies still in circulation. They are contemplating stopping nickel production as well. I believe there are around 500 million nickels out there as well. Don't think we'll run out any time soon! Only around 20% of transactions in the U.S. today involve cash. Credit and debit make up nearly 75% of all transactions.
